程序员最近都爱上了这个网站  程序员们快来瞅瞅吧!  it98k网:it98k.com

本站消息

站长简介/公众号

  出租广告位,需要合作请联系站长

+关注
已关注

分类  

暂无分类

标签  

暂无标签

日期归档  

暂无数据

无法使用Python 3安装scrapy吗?

发布于2019-12-03 17:27     阅读(825)     评论(0)     点赞(30)     收藏(1)


我正在使用Python 3.6.3和Pip 9.0.1,但仍然无法安装scrapy?我正在Windows上执行此操作。执行以下命令时

pip3 install scrapy

我首先遇到这个错误。

----------------------------------------
Failed building wheel for Twisted
Running setup.py clean for Twisted
Failed to build Twisted
Installing collected packages: Twisted, scrapy
Running setup.py install for Twisted ... error

然后它继续,第二个错误完全停止了它,似乎更致命了...

Command "c:\users\admin\appdata\local\programs\python\python36-32\python.exe -u -c "import setuptools, tokenize;__file__='C:\\Users\\admin\\AppData\\Local\\Temp\\pip-build-zxkenzjd\\Twisted\\setup.py';f=getattr(tokenize, 'open', open)(__file__);code=f.read().replace('\r\n', '\n');f.close();exec(compile(code, __file__, 'exec'))" install --record C:\Users\admin\AppData\Local\Temp\pip-tr72roue-record\install-record.txt --single-version-externally-managed --compile" failed with error code 1 in C:\Users\admin\AppData\Local\Temp\pip-build-zxkenzjd\Twisted\

我已尝试执行此答案建议的以下命令

pip install -U setuptools
pip install -U wheel

解决方案


我也有同样的问题,但我按照以下方法解决了它:

以管理员身份打开Anaconda Prompt(对于Windows10:open cortana/ search Anaconda Prompt/ choose Run as Administrator

您应该走到Anaconda的路,对我来说,就像:

C:\WINDOWS\system32>cd ..
C:\WINDOWS>cd..
C:\>cd  ProgramData
C:\ProgramData>cd Anaconda3
C:\ProgramData>Anaconda3>

然后您应该运行以下命令

C:\ProgramData>Anaconda3>conda install -c anaconda twisted

在某个时候它问

Proceed ([y]/n)?

类型y现在twisted已安装。

要安装scrapy,您可以通过运行以下命令将其安装在Anaconda Prompt中(以管理员身份):

C:\ProgramData>Anaconda3>conda install -c conda-forge scrapy

(再次yProceed ([y]/n)?)

jupyter notebook运行命令

!pip install scrapy


所属网站分类: 技术文章 > 问答

作者:黑洞官方问答小能手

链接:https://www.pythonheidong.com/blog/article/166413/f6470dfbbe17be8f2017/

来源:python黑洞网

任何形式的转载都请注明出处,如有侵权 一经发现 必将追究其法律责任

30 0
收藏该文
已收藏

评论内容:(最多支持255个字符)